Mithali Raj optimistic on women’s cricket to return back soon

In a recent interview, the Indian captain of ODI’s for women- Mithali Raj spoke about the team returning back to cricket, amid the pandemic. She reckons confidence in the mini tournament that will commence in November.

Mithali believes that the women’s team would be keeping up their spirits for the game and enough practice gets on before the tour starts. The much expected T20 Challenge in November will be commencing in UAE, she said.

She strongly determines that the T20 league would be a success in the way it’s happening with the men’s cricket in UAE now. However, there are just approximately 40 more days for the league to kick-start.

It’s been so long since any tournament for Indian women took place. The last match that the girls placed was in the T20 World Cup completed in March this year. Although it was quite some time since the players had warmed up, Mithali comes up with saying that the girls can return back strongly to cricket.

She has a great confidence as there were sessions related to anxiety and uncertainties that their psychologist has taken since the start of pandemic. And she also said that team’s coach WV Raman was supportive enough to take up the upcoming challenges.
